Hi All,
Alan Boyle of MSNBC who covered several stories on the MIR Space Station
has presented another outstanding story. This story covers Commander Frank
Culbertson, KD5OPQ's contact with Armand Bayou Elementry school in Houston.
This presentation contains perfect audio of the children asking and
receiving answers from Frank. He also talked with his son and daughter who
attend this school.
The MSNBC story shows a picture of Frank at the ARISS setup for the
Amateur Radio Station. In the future it is planned that this type of
picture within the ISS or pictures outside the ISS can be sent to all
Amateur
Radio Stations on Earth to see via Amateur Radio SSTV. This SSTV System is
called SpaceCam1 and is currently in test with excellent results via AMSAT
AO-40. For those listening to AO-40, SSTV picture exchanges can be seen
from time to time
around the frequency of 2401.350 MHz. Excellent pictures have been sent and
received from Europe, Japan and Australia as well as within the USA.
